Abbakumovo, Vladimir, Vladimir Oblast

Abbakumovo (Russian: Аббакумово) is a rural locality (a village) in Vladimir, Vladimir Oblast, Russia. The population was 25 as of 2010.[3] There are 2 streets.

Geography

The village is located 14 km south-east from Vladimir.
